--- id: P-REINFORCE-AI-CSP category: "10_Wiki/πŸ’‘ Topics/AI" confidence_score: 0.93 tags: [Algorithm, AI, Optimization, CSP] last_reinforced: 2026-04-20 --- # [[Constraint Satisfaction Problems (CSP)|Constraint Satisfaction Problems (CSP)]] (μ œμ•½ μΆ©μ‘± 문제) ## πŸ“Œ ν•œ 쀄 톡찰 (The Karpathy Summary) > "κ·œμΉ™μ„ κΉ¨μ§€ μ•Šκ³  λΉˆμΉΈμ„ μ±„μš°λŠ” 지적인 퍼즐 풀이." λ³€μˆ˜, 도메인, μ œμ•½ 쑰건 μ„Έ κ°€μ§€ μš”μ†Œλ‘œ μ •μ˜λ˜λ©°, λͺ¨λ“  μ œμ•½μ„ λ™μ‹œμ— λ§Œμ‘±ν•˜λŠ” ν•΄λ₯Ό μ°ΎλŠ” 탐색 기반의 고전적 AI 핡심 λΆ„μ•Όλ‹€. ## πŸ“– κ΅¬μ‘°ν™”λœ 지식 (Synthesized Content) - **Three Components**: - **Variables ($X$)**: 값을 ν• λ‹Ήλ°›μ•„μ•Ό ν•˜λŠ” λŒ€μƒ (예: μŠ€μΌ€μ€„λ§μ˜ μ‹œκ°„ν‘œ μΉΈ). - **Domains ($D$)**: 각 λ³€μˆ˜κ°€ κ°€μ§ˆ 수 μžˆλŠ” κ°€λŠ₯ν•œ κ°’λ“€μ˜ μ§‘ν•©. - **Constraints ($C$)**: λ³€μˆ˜λ“€ μ‚¬μ΄μ˜ κ·œμΉ™ (예: 같은 μ‹œκ°„μ—λŠ” ν•œ κ°•μ˜μ‹€λ§Œ μ‚¬μš© κ°€λŠ₯). - **Core Algorithms**: - **Backtracking Search**: 값을 ν•˜λ‚˜μ”© 할당해보고 κ·œμΉ™μ— μ–΄κΈ‹λ‚˜λ©΄ λŒμ•„κ°€λŠ” 방식. - **Constraint Propagation (AC-3)**: 값을 ν• λ‹Ήν•˜κΈ° 전에 λΆˆκ°€λŠ₯ν•œ 값듀을 미리 μ œκ±°ν•˜μ—¬ 탐색 곡간을 μ€„μž„. - **Applications**: μŠ€μΌ€μ€„λ§(곡μž₯ 곡정, 학ꡐ μ‹œκ°„ν‘œ), 지도 μƒ‰μΉ ν•˜κΈ°, μˆ˜λ„μΏ (Sudoku), 논리 회둜 섀계 λ“±. ## ⚠️ λͺ¨μˆœ 및 μ—…λ°μ΄νŠΈ (RL Update) - CSPλŠ” NP-μ™„μ „(NP-Complete) 문제인 κ²½μš°κ°€ λ§Žμ•„ λ³€μˆ˜κ°€ λ§Žμ•„μ§€λ©΄ κΈ°ν•˜κΈ‰μˆ˜μ μœΌλ‘œ μ–΄λ €μ›Œμ§„λ‹€. μ΅œμ‹  AI μ‹œμŠ€ν…œμ—μ„œλŠ” 고전적인 CSP μ•Œκ³ λ¦¬μ¦˜μ— κ°•ν™”ν•™μŠ΅μ„ κ²°ν•©ν•˜μ—¬, λ‹€μŒμ— μ‹œλ„ν•  λ³€μˆ˜λ₯Ό μ„ νƒν•˜λŠ” μ „λž΅(Heuristics)을 μ΅œμ ν™”ν•˜λŠ” μ‹œλ„κ°€ 이루어지고 μžˆλ‹€. ## πŸ”— 지식 μ—°κ²° (Graph) - Related: [[Graph-Theory|Graph-Theory]] , [[Combinatorial-Optimization|Combinatorial-Optimization]] - Comparison: [[Operations-Research|Operations-Research]]
